NCT's Doyoung enlisted yesterday (the 8th), and he released a video of the day before, along with words of gratitude to fans. He shared a video on his Instagram showing himself eating at home, going out, and getting a haircut, where he became bald, which caught attention. He also included a long message to fans. He wrote, 'I have enlisted. I think many of you already know, so rather than talking about the enlistment news, I want to share some of the thoughts and feelings I've had while working until now, so I will write a little.' He expressed heartfelt thanks to everyone who has supported him since he first delivered songs under the name 'Doyoung' in 2016, regardless of the reasons. He elaborated on those he is grateful for, including the SM family, directors, writers, PDs, and staff he has worked with. He also showed affection for NCT 127 members, saying, 'NCT 127 has become the standard of 'friends' in my life. Thanks to you, I have achieved and endured many moments. The time spent together supports who I am now. Thank you for being my friends.' Furthermore, he expressed his deepest gratitude to the fans, known as 'Shizuni' (NCTzen), saying, 'I can express my gratitude countless times, and my feelings of thanks will not change, so I will try to say something other than 'thank you.' I apologize if there were painful or hurtful times because you loved us. I am grateful that you endured because you love us, and don't worry about us! No matter what form we take, we will become a team that you can be proud of. I will work hard for Shizuni.' He acknowledged that there were times he couldn't be proud of the name NCT 127, but now that he can start anew, he will become a more proud existence. He revealed his determination, saying, 'The center of my life is me and NCT 127, so it is something I absolutely want to protect. I will protect it without giving up.'
